Day surgery handbook international association for ambulatory surgery 8 day surgery is not new and indeed in 1909 james nicoll reported his work on nearly 9,000 children who underwent day surgery for such conditions as harelip, hernia, talipes and mastoid disease at the royal hospital for sick children in glasgow. Books on plastic surgery frequently begin with reflections on the origin of the technique, usually in the form of references to susrutas forehead flap reconstruction of noses circa 400 bc amputated for adultery.
